On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of C.N.A. PLASTERING CO., INC. in 21 CLARK STREET, WESTERLY, RI 02891 (NAICS 238310). OSHA activity number 346768153.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.405(b)(2): In an energized installation, each outlet box did not have a cover, faceplate, or fixture canopy. (a) At worksite: On or about 6/14/2023, employees were exposed to electrical hazards by plugging extension cords into an uncovered outlet box.

29 CFR 1926.451(a)(6): Scaffolds were not constructed in accordance with the design by a qualified person. (a) At worksite: On or about 6/14/2023, employees were exposed to fall hazards by working from a scaffold system that was not adequately designed by a qualified person to ensure stability.

29 CFR 1926.454(b)(2): The employer did not have each employee who was involved in erecting, disassembling, moving, operating, repairing, maintaining, or inspecting a scaffold trained by a competent person to recognize any hazards associated with the correct procedures for erecting, disassembling, moving, operating, repairing, inspecting, and maintaining the type of scaffold in question. (a) At worksite: On or about 6/14/2023, the employer allowed employees to assemble and work on scaffolding without adequate training by a competent person to recognize the hazards.

29 CFR 1926.1053(b)(4): Ladder(s) were used for purposes other than the purpose for which they were designed. (a) At worksite: On or about 6/14/2023, employees were exposed to fall hazards by working from a scaffold system that was supported by planks resting on the rungs of two extension ladders.
